Then What is the opposite of being transparent?

The opposite of the literal sense of transparent is opaque, which describes things that cannot be seen through at all or that do not let any light pass through them. It can also be used as the opposite of some of the figurative senses of transparent: describing something as opaque can mean that it’s hard to understand.

How does lack of transparency and trust affect communication?

Lack of trust reduces transparency and communication. Reduced transparency and communication leads to low innovation and lack of agility and responsiveness to changing conditions.

How does lack of transparency affect communication?

What does a lack of transparency in communication do to a workplace? When little thought and effort is put into transparency, the work environment becomes a stressful and toxic place. The lack of transparent communication results in micromanaging, gossip, information blockages, and a lack of employee engagement.

Can a person be translucent?

Some people are born with naturally translucent or porcelain skin. This means that the skin is very pale or see-through. You may be able to see blue or purple veins through the skin. In others, translucent skin can be caused by a disease or other condition that causes the skin to be thin or very pale in color.

What is openness in a relationship?

Openness in a relationship, understood as the ability to reveal one’s feelings, thoughts, needs and fears, is associated with a higher satisfaction with the relationship [2,3,4], and its lack leads to conflicts and a breakdown of the relationship [5].

What are the boundaries of transparency?

Bernstein observed four types of boundaries in companies that effectively balance transparency and privacy:

  • Boundaries around teams.
  • Boundaries between feedback and evaluation.
  • Boundaries between decision rights and improvement rights.
  • Boundaries around time.
